Subject: Re: [TN] ORH1 flux residues

Is the gasket tight enough to prevent a solvent cleaner to penetrate?  As you say, water may have difficulty penetrating the gasket, and, IPA from the ionics test may not be able to remove enough of the flux residue to measure on the ionics test; but, a more effective cleaning solvent with a low surface tension perhaps could penetrate underneath the gasket.  A solvent that can solubilize the residues and be used for both wash and rinse may help reduce the risk.

It the parts are built already and in the field, perhaps you want to consider conducting accelerated testing and analysis to determine what the long term effects may be.
